Staff Applied Scientist, Tech Lead, Rider Applied AI

Lyft

$176,000 - $220,000
Dec 20, 2025
San Francisco, CA, US

At Lyft, the business problem is to cultivate a work environment where all team members belong and have the opportunity to thrive, and to architect the intelligent layer of the Rider experience through applying state-of-the-art AI techniques to deliver hyper-personalized experiences for every rider, every ride.

Requirements

  • Strong proficiency in Python, ML frameworks and distributed data systems
  • Experienced in defining and executing offline and online evaluation strategies, including experiment design, counterfactual analysis, and diagnostics for system failures.
  • Master’s or PhD in Machine Learning, Computer Science, Optimization, Statistics, Engineering, Applied Mathematics, or a related quantitative field; or equivalent high-impact industry experience.
  • 5+ years of applied science or machine learning experience, with a track record of deploying production models that drive measurable business outcomes.
  • Experienced in owning multi-project modeling scope across ambiguous problem spaces and integrating work across engineering, product, and data science partners.
  • Strong technical leadership skills — able to align partners, influence technical architecture, challenge assumptions, and guide cross-team modeling decisions.
  • Experience in mentoring other scientists, elevating technical quality, and improving modeling/analysis standards across the team.

Responsibilities

  • Own complex, open-ended problem spaces. Translate vague business problems into concrete mathematical objectives.
  • Lead multiple high-impact Machine Learning and AI initiatives that powers rider core product experience. Drive algorithmic innovation by introducing new techniques.
  • Design, develop, and deploy advanced machine learning, optimization, and decisioning algorithms for large-scale real-time inferences, balancing scientific rigor with practical engineering constraints.
  • Establish robust evaluation frameworks, defining offline metrics, calibration checks, counterfactual methods, experiment designs, and long-term measurement strategies to ensure model correctness and system stability.
  • Build reusable modeling infrastructure, libraries, and best practices, enabling faster iteration and higher modeling quality across the broader Rider Science and Engineering teams.
  • Mentor and guide junior/mid-level scientists, serving as a technical advisor on modeling design, experimentation, code quality, and scientific reasoning.
  • Partner deeply with Product, Design and Engineering to define technical vision for how AI will transform Lyft rider experience.
